Event Description:
Arrrr… mates! Sail on over to the South Florida Science Center for a night of pirate science! Discover amazing sea-creatures, enter a pirate’s costume parade, and go on an adventure with a treasure scavenger hunt around the Science Center. Parents and children are welcome to learn about one of the most legendary ships of all time – Titanic! 

Additional Activities include:
Treasure Chest & Hat Decorating Crafts, Snacks, Bounce House
Pirate Chest Contest & Costume Check in 
Pirate Parade
SOS presentation
Walk the Plank Game
Shark Dissection
How a compass works activity
Sinking Ships activity
